Happy 51st birthday to New York Yankees legend, five-time World Series champion and first-ballot Baseball Hall-of-Fame inductee Derek “Mr. November,” Jeter!
Jeter was the most famous face of the Yankees legendary homegrown “Core Four,” featuring himself, Mariano Rivera, Jorge Posada and Andy Pettite that won four World Series titles in five years between 1996 and 2000. Jeter spent his entire 20-year career with the New York Yankees, racking up 3,465 hits with 260 home runs and 1,311 RBI. He was also known for delivering in the clutch, something he did up to his literal final at-bat at Yankee Stadium with a walk-off single against the Baltimore Orioles.
